Utah YouTuber Ruby Franke Arrested on Suspicion of Child Abuse: NPR

Ruby Franke, a prominent Utah YouTube personality known for her parenting advice videos, was recently arrested on charges of aggravated child abuse. Franke’s arrest came after her malnourished son escaped from their home and sought help from a neighbor. This incident has only confirmed the suspicions of many viewers, as Franke’s videos have long been criticized for potentially showcasing child abuse.

Franke, a 41-year-old mother of six from Ivins, Utah, gained popularity through her YouTube channel “8 Passengers,” where she documented her family’s daily life. However, the channel was removed from YouTube earlier this year, coinciding with increased criticism. Prior to her arrest, numerous expose-style videos and blog posts accused Franke of engaging in toxic behavior and subjecting her children to strict parenting techniques. Some even claimed that she openly abused her children in front of her millions of viewers.

In addition to her YouTube channel, Franke also appeared in a video series called ConneXions Classroom alongside her business partner, Jodi Hildebrandt. ConneXions is a mental health curriculum and counseling service that emphasizes values such as honesty and personal responsibility. The YouTube page for ConneXions was also removed following Franke and Hildebrandt’s arrest.

Franke and Hildebrandt were arrested after Franke’s 12-year-old son escaped through a window and sought help from a neighbor. The child was found with duct tape around his arms and legs and appeared severely malnourished. Another of Franke’s children, her 10-year-old daughter, was also discovered to be malnourished. The Department of Child and Family Services has since taken custody of four of Franke’s children. Franke and Hildebrandt were both arrested on suspicion of aggravated child abuse.

While Franke’s family has not publicly commented on the situation, Franke’s eldest daughter, Shari Franke, has posted about her mother’s arrest on Instagram. She expressed relief that justice was being served and called for assistance in collecting evidence of concerning videos featuring her mother. Franke’s three sisters, who are also family influencers, released a joint statement supporting the arrest and emphasizing the safety of the children as the top priority.

It is important to note that all individuals mentioned in this article are inn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.
